Underground stations flooded, cars and people swept away, bodies seen floating in the water. We'll get an update on China's flash floods in the city of Zhengzhou, a city of 10 million. The city saw more rain fall in one hour than the amount which fell in a day in Germany's deadly floods last week. Following those floods, the US heat dome and forest fires, and the extreme heat warnings in the UK, America's Climate envoy John Kerry says world leaders have a hundred days to save the next hundred years. And we also have a report on the ongoing violence in Darfur, Sudan after the departure of the peacekeepers.
